Importance of Backend in Computer Infrastructure

Author:

In today’s fast-paced digital world, the importance of backend in computer infrastructure cannot be understated. While frontend development may often garner more attention and accolades, it is the backend that serves as the cornerstone of any successful computer system. From powering websites and mobile apps to managing critical business processes, the backend forms the backbone of a computer infrastructure and plays a crucial role in its overall functionality and success.

But what exactly is backend, and why is it so essential? In simple terms, the backend is the part of a computer system that deals with data and processes that are not visible to the end-user. It includes servers, databases, and is responsible for storing, accessing, managing, and delivering large amounts of data. While the term may seem technical and complex, its importance becomes clear when we look at some practical examples.

Take the example of a website. The frontend is what the user sees and interacts with; however, the backend is the behind-the-scenes workhorse that makes the website function seamlessly. From processing login requests and storing user information to serving up dynamic content, the backend is responsible for the smooth functioning of the website. Without a robust and efficient backend, the website would be slow, prone to errors, and unable to handle large volumes of traffic.

Similarly, in the case of mobile apps, the backend plays a critical role in app performance and user experience. From managing user data and profiles to facilitating push notifications and processing in-app purchases, the backend is what makes an app functional and user-friendly. In the absence of a well-designed and optimized backend, even the best-designed app would fail to deliver the desired results.

Apart from websites and apps, the backend is also essential for managing business processes and operations. For organizations of all sizes, data is their most valuable asset, and the backend is where this data is stored, managed, and utilized to drive business growth. From customer data and transaction information to inventory and supply chain management, the backend is responsible for streamlining critical business functions and ensuring efficiency and accuracy.

One of the primary reasons for the importance of backend in computer infrastructure is the increasing volume of data generated and processed every day. From the proliferation of social media platforms, e-commerce sites, and mobile apps to the rise of IoT devices, the amount of data being generated is growing exponentially. To support the vast amounts of data, it is crucial to have a well-designed and scalable backend with robust hardware resources and efficient software solutions. Additionally, with the advent of new technologies like artificial intelligence, machine learning, and big data analytics, the role of backend is becoming even more critical.

Furthermore, as businesses continue to shift towards a remote working model, the importance of backend in computer infrastructure has become even more evident. With employees and teams spread across different locations, a strong backend is essential for seamless collaboration, data sharing, and communication. It is the backend that allows employees to sync their work and access critical information from any location, ensuring business continuity and productivity.

In conclusion, the importance of backend in computer infrastructure cannot be emphasized enough. It forms the foundation of any computer system and is responsible for its stability, performance, and efficiency. From websites and apps to managing critical business processes, the backend is an integral part of the modern digital landscape. Therefore, organizations must invest in building and maintaining a strong and robust backend to ensure the smooth functioning of their computer infrastructure and keep up with the ever-evolving technological landscape.